The Sands-Constellation Heart Institute is a network of heart care experts located throughout the Rochester area and Central and Western New York regions, working together to provide each and every patient with the latest and best possible cardiac care. We have a national reputation as a center of excellence in diagnosing, preventing, treating and managing heart disease and conditions. We were recognized by Healthgrades in 2019 as being among the top 5% in the country for heart services.

Patient Travel Planning

Rochester, New York, the 4th-largest city in the state, resides on the southern shores of Lake Ontario, across the border from Canada, in the Finger Lakes region of Western New York. In 1825, when the Erie Canal connected the Atlantic Ocean to the Great Lakes, Rochester became one of the first economic “boomtowns.” First known as the “Flour City,” for its manufacturing of the popular baking item, it later became known as the “Flower City,” a center of gardening excellence that is still celebrated with an annual Lilac Festival. Rochester was named Condé Nast’s 2nd friendliest city in the U.S. in 2023 and was the hometown to many influential people and businesses, including: escaped slave, abolitionist, and namesake of the local airport, Frederick Douglass; his good friend and fellow civil rights leader, women’s suffragist Susan B. Anthony; Eastman Kodak founder George Eastman; Xerox; Wegman’s; and Western Union. Local universities include Rochester Institute of Technology and the University of Rochester.

The weather in Rochester features four very distinct seasons, winter being the longest. Although average snowfall is typically close to 100 inches, not nearly that much has fallen within the past five years. Summers can be quite lovely. Hotels

The annual average nightly hotel room rate in Rochester, NY (excluding taxes) in 2023 is $114.

 

Many lodging options that do not include a kitchenette do have refrigerators and/or microwaves available to guests. You may need to request them in advance.

We’ve researched some HCM patient-friendly amenities you may wish to take advantage of, including patient pricing discounts, connecting rooms, kitchenettes, and courtesy shuttles. Our list of hotel recommendations is below.

We hope you’ll use the list below to assist in your hotel search:


Hampton Inn Rochester - Irondequoit (585-339-3500)

3-star hotel; To see COE discount rates, visit the website, click on "Special Rates," and in the "Corporate Account" box, enter code: 0002701951. All rooms have a couch, fridge, and microwave. The Queen Suite has a kitchenette.
